#324295 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#324295 is composed of 19.6% red, 25.9%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.4% cyan, 55.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 230.3 degrees, a saturation of 49.7% and a lightness of 39%. #324295 color hex could be obtained by blending #6484ff with #00002b.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#324295 color description : Dark moderate blue.

#324295 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#324295 has RGB values of R:50, G:66,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0.56,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 3293845.

Shades and Tints of #324295

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010102 is the darkest color, while #f2f4fb is the lightest one.
